Choose the Right Heater: Size, Type, and Real-World Demand
The first mistake homeowners make is choosing a water heater based on what worked for a neighbor—not on actual household usage. In McKinney, TX, many homes have growing hot-water demand due to family size, laundry habits, and water-intensive landscaping. A unit that’s too small can lead to constant cycling, temperature instability, and premature failure.
Start by identifying:
- Tank vs. tankless (and whether you want continuous hot water or simpler recovery)
- Electric water heater vs. gas water heater
- Estimated daily hot-water use (showers, dishwasher, laundry, bath frequency)
A quick real-world example: a McKinney family we consulted had a 50-gallon tank installed several years earlier. After a kitchen remodel and more frequent laundry, they started getting morning temperature drop-offs. The issue wasn’t the heater “going bad”—it was undersizing for their new routine. A properly sized replacement stabilized recovery times and reduced stress on the system.
When comparing options, remember that “first cost” isn’t the whole story. Installation complexity, operating costs, and recovery performance all matter.
| Decision Factor | Traditional Tank System | Tankless System |
|---|---|---|
| Hot water availability | Limited by tank capacity | Continuous (with proper sizing) |
| Energy efficiency | Often less efficient standby losses | Often efficient with demand-based heating |
| Installation considerations | Easier venting/placement | Requires correct venting and flow controls |
| Common failure risk | Tank corrosion over time | Scale buildup if water quality isn’t managed |

Plan the Site Like a Pro: Location, Clearances, and Access
Even the best water heater can underperform if it’s installed in the wrong spot. In McKinney homes—especially in older neighborhoods—people often run into issues with tight utility closets, limited ventilation, or plumbing runs that were never designed for modern equipment.
A trustworthy installer checks:
- Clearances for access and safe operation
- Flooring and drainage to reduce damage from future leaks
- Supply/return plumbing layout to avoid unnecessary pressure losses
- Electrical service or gas supply capacity (based on the unit’s requirements)
One common case involves an older garage installation where the heater was placed close to stored items. Over time, heat exposure and reduced airflow contributed to operational problems. When we inspected the setup, the fix wasn’t just replacing the unit—it was repositioning and ensuring safe clearance, then correcting the installation details for safe airflow and service access.
For electric installs, verify:
- Correct breaker sizing and wiring route
- Grounding and connection integrity
- Proper temperature/thermostat operation
For gas installs, verify:
- Gas line sizing and leak checks
- Correct burner operation and combustion safety
- Proper venting (more on that below)

Venting, Combustion, and Safety Checks for Gas Water Heaters
For gas water heaters, installation success depends heavily on venting and combustion safety. Incorrect venting can lead to poor performance, nuisance shutoffs, and—in serious cases—dangerous exhaust conditions. In a home, those are risks you don’t want to gamble with.
A professional gas installation typically includes:
- Confirming the correct vent type and termination location
- Ensuring the vent run provides the right draft characteristics
- Verifying that the venting system meets manufacturer instructions and local requirements
- Checking for combustion safety and proper burner operation
Here’s a scenario we’ve seen: a homeowner replaced a failing gas unit with a “similar” model but kept the existing venting. Within weeks, they noticed odors near the utility area and inconsistent hot-water recovery. The heater wasn’t just unhappy—it was operating outside safe, efficient conditions. After a full venting and safety review, performance stabilized and the odor issue resolved.

Plumbing Connections That Matter: Pressure, Drainage, and Leak Prevention
Most installation failures aren’t dramatic at first—they’re subtle. A slightly misrouted drain line, a connection that’s “almost” tight, or incorrect pressure settings can cause long-term problems that show up weeks or months later.
For tank systems and tankless models alike, installers should verify:
- Water pressure is within manufacturer specs
- Shutoff valves operate correctly and are accessible
- Drain pan and discharge routing protect floors and wiring
- Proper fittings and sealing methods are used
- No cross-connections between hot and cold lines
A practical example: a McKinney homeowner reported a tiny moisture buildup near the base of the heater. The unit wasn’t “leaking big”—but the pattern suggested repeated condensation or a slow connection issue. The fix required checking the pressure setup, verifying fittings, and correcting drainage routing. Once corrected, the moisture stopped and the heater stopped cycling unexpectedly.
Also, don’t ignore water quality and maintenance needs. Hard water can contribute to scaling, which impacts performance and efficiency—particularly for tankless systems. If you’re unsure, ask about maintenance planning and whether a filtration or softener strategy makes sense.

Tankless Installation Success: Flow Rate, Scale Control, and Commissioning
Tankless water heaters can be excellent for McKinney homes that want on-demand hot water. But they’re also more sensitive to installation variables—especially flow rate, pipe sizing, and scale management.
Successful tankless installs typically include:
- Correct sizing based on peak-demand usage (not just average usage)
- Proper pipe routing and diameter choices to reduce pressure loss
- Setup for temperature control that matches household needs
- Commissioning that verifies performance under real hot-water loads
- A plan for scale prevention/maintenance depending on local water conditions
A case study from our service area: a family installed a tankless unit expecting instant recovery. Instead, they experienced fluctuating temperatures during simultaneous use. After inspection, the issue wasn’t “bad equipment”—it was flow setup and configuration that didn’t match their household demand. Once adjusted and properly commissioned, the heater delivered stable temperatures and fewer shutdowns.
Here’s an expert-level checklist you can reference during installation:
- Confirm that the system meets manufacturer minimum flow and pressure requirements
- Verify temperature setpoints and safe operating parameters
- Confirm proper installation of isolation valves and service access
- Discuss descaling schedules and whether filtration is recommended

What “Done Right” Looks Like: Commissioning, Testing, and Maintenance Plan
A lot of installations end with “the hot water works.” But true success includes commissioning and a maintenance plan that protects your investment. This is where many homeowners and even some installers fall short.
A thorough water heater installation should include:
- Leak inspection on all connections (hot, cold, venting, and drain lines where applicable)
- Verification of proper temperature response during initial runs
- Checking that the unit cycles or modulates correctly
- Confirming venting/gas combustion performance (gas units)
- Ensuring the system is ready for long-term service access
Commissioning isn’t just a technical step—it’s how you catch issues early, before they cause property damage. It also sets you up for easier troubleshooting later.
Finally, maintenance planning keeps your heater from becoming a surprise emergency. For most homeowners, a simple schedule can add years of reliable service:
- Annual inspection of key components
- Flushing tank systems as recommended
- Descaling tankless units when appropriate
- Monitoring for early signs: strange noises, temperature swings, corrosion, or small leaks

Q: What should a plumber verify during water heater installation to prevent leaks later?
A: A quality installation includes more than tightening connections. The plumber should inspect every connection for the correct seal, verify shutoffs and drainage/discharge routing, and confirm that the unit is level and installed with proper clearance. They should also check water pressure against manufacturer specs and verify that the drain pan (if required) and discharge line protect your floors. After startup, the installer should run hot water and confirm stable temperature response while watching for moisture at joints. Q: Can I install a tankless water heater using my existing plumbing lines?
A: Sometimes, but not safely to assume. Tankless performance depends on flow rate and pressure, and old pipe sizes or long runs can cause pressure loss that leads to temperature swings or insufficient hot water. A plumber should evaluate pipe diameter, length, and configuration, then confirm the system meets minimum flow and pressure requirements. In some cases, additional plumbing adjustments are necessary to deliver stable temperatures during simultaneous use. Q: Why does my current water heater smell “off,” and could installation fix it?
A: Odors can come from several sources: sediment in the tank, anode rod issues, sulfur-related water chemistry, or even venting problems on gas units. If the smell is strong or changes after the burner cycles (gas), it may indicate a combustion or venting concern that needs immediate attention. Installation can help when the root cause is equipment-related, but it won’t correct venting errors or underlying water quality issues. A professional should inspect the unit, check for sediment buildup, and evaluate whether your plumbing system or water chemistry suggests filtration or maintenance.
